Coenzyme Q10 Helps Protect Your Muscles During Intense Exercise
Twenty ultra-runners participating in the 50 km run across Europe’s highest road in the Sierra Nevadas near Granada Spain took part in this study. The Sierra Nevada Mountains have many peaks hovering between 9,000 to 10,000 feet. One group was not supplemented and the second group was supplemented with Coenzyme Q10. Researchers found that the coenzyme Q10 supplement helped support muscle function and physical performance. The study is published online in the European Journal of Nutrition.

Ubiquinol – Body Ready Coenzyme Q10 May Support Kidney Function
Kidney specialists from the Department of Urology at the Graduate School of Medicine, Tokyo University, tested the effects of Ubiquinol, the most active version of Coenzyme Q10, on rats who had part of the kidneys surgically removed. They found that the Ubiquinol helped support kidney function. The study is published online in the journal Clinical and Experimental Nephrology.
